St. Peter's Catholic School
Archdiocese of Omaha
St. Peter's Catholic School is a highly-regarded private institution serving the Lindsay community with a comprehensive K-6 education program. The school emphasizes strong Catholic values alongside rigorous academic standards. With small class sizes and dedicated faculty, students receive personalized attention in a nurturing environment. The curriculum includes core academic subjects enhanced by religious education, music, and art programs. The school maintains strong community ties and has served generations of families in the Lindsay area with its commitment to faith-based education and academic excellence.

Norfolk Catholic Elementary & Junior/Senior High School
Diocese of Lincoln
Norfolk Catholic Schools provide a comprehensive PreK-12 Catholic education serving students from Lindsay and surrounding communities. The institution is known for its strong college preparatory program with 98% of graduates continuing to higher education. The school features modern facilities including science labs, technology centers, and athletic complexes. Academic offerings include Advanced Placement courses, comprehensive STEM programs, and extensive fine arts opportunities. With a dedicated faculty and strong parent involvement, Norfolk Catholic maintains a reputation for academic excellence and character development rooted in Catholic tradition.

Scotus Central Catholic Junior/Senior High School
Diocese of Columbus
Scotus Central Catholic is a regional Catholic school serving students from Lindsay and surrounding communities with a comprehensive 7-12 educational program. The school is recognized for its rigorous academic curriculum featuring honors and advanced placement courses. Scotus boasts excellent facilities including modern science laboratories, a performing arts center, and comprehensive athletic facilities. The school emphasizes faith formation alongside academic achievement, with strong extracurricular programs in athletics, fine arts, and community service. With a dedicated faculty and supportive community, Scotus prepares students for college success and lifelong learning while maintaining strong Catholic values.
